When considering putting up a house or an industrial structure, it is needed to take into account the quality of roofing materials to use and its sturdiness, apart from its aesthetic worth and design. A great quality however low-cost roof is what many of us would like to have for our new homes. What are a few popular and best roofing materials?
A roofing might be comprised of composition shingles, wood shakes, clay tile, slate, concrete tile, and metal roofings. Shingles include fiberglass and paper, protected with asphalt, and is covered with colored granules. This is most likely the among the frequently utilized and the least costly roof product. A structure shingle, commercially offered, usually weighs around 200 to 350 pounds. Since this type of roof product can be easily utilized in various applications, it might not always require a professional to do the roofing job; you might do the setup yourself given that this can just be nailed over an existing roofing.

Both tiles and slate are great choice for resilience and endurance. Also, they need less upkeep as compared to wood shakes.
A relatively ending up being more commonly used roofing material nowadays is metal roofing. When it comes to weight, this is reasonably light compared to the rest of the roof materials.
Preparation up on a good roofing structure for your house will most likely depend on your personal choice for the best roofing materials. You have to think about three important factors in selecting which are the finest roofing products to be used: understand what style do you desire for your roofing, believe of the cost or cost, and think about the area, whether the roof can resist the type of weather condition conditions in that location. Flat roofing systems aren't as glamorous and/or popular as its more recent equivalents, such as copper, slate, or tile roofing systems. They are simply as crucial and require even more attention. In order to avoid discarding money on short-term repair work, you need to know exactly how flat roofing systems are developed, the different kinds of flat roofing systems that are readily available, and the value of routine assessment and maintenance.
A flat roofing system works by offering a water resistant membrane over a structure. It includes one or more layers of hydrophobic products that is placed over a structural deck with a vapor barrier that is typically positioned in between roofing system membrane.
Flashing, or thin strips of product such as copper, intersect with the membrane and the other structure elements to avoid water seepage. The water is then directed to drains, downspouts, and seamless gutters by the roof's slight pitch.
There are 4 most typical types of flat roofing system systems. Noted in order of increasing durability and cost, they are: roll asphalt, single-ply membrane, built-up or multiple-ply, and flat-seamed metal. They can range anywhere from as low as $2 per square foot for roll asphalt or single-ply roofing that is used over and existing roofing, to $20 per square foot or more for brand-new metal roofing systems.
Used considering that the 1890s, asphalt roll roof normally consists of one layer of asphalt-saturated natural or fiberglass base felts that are applied over roofing system felt with nails and cold asphalt cement and normally covered with a granular mineral surface area. The seams are normally covered over with a roof substance. It can last about 10 years.
Single-ply membrane roof is the newest type of roofing material. It is often used to change multiple-ply roofs. 10 to 12 year warranties are typical, however correct setup is crucial and upkeep is still needed.
Built-up or multiple-ply roofing, also known as BUR, is made of overlapping rolls of saturated or layered felts or mats that are interspersed with layers of bitumen and emerged with a granular roofing sheet, ballast, or tile pavers that are utilized to safeguard the underlying materials from the weather condition. BURs are developed to last 10 to 30 years, which depends upon the products used.
Ballast, or aggregate, of crushed stone or water-worn gravel is embedded in a finish of asphalt or coal tar. Given that the ballast or tile pavers cover the membrane, it makes examining and maintaining the seams of the roofing system hard.
Flat-seamed roofs have actually been utilized since the 19 th century. Made from little pieces of sheet metal soldered flush at the joints, it can last many decades depending upon the quality of the maintenance, direct exposure, and product to the elements.
Galvanized metal does require regular painting in order to prevent corrosion and split seams require to be resoldered. Other metal surfaces, such as copper, can become pitted and pinholed from acid raid and typically requires changing. Today copper, lead-coated copper, and terne-coated stainless steel are favored as lasting flat roofing systems.
